WebbGiving PROTONIX Oral Suspension through a Nasogastric Tube or Gastrostomy Tube: For people who have a nasogastric (NG) tube or gastrostomy tube in place, PROTONIX Oral Suspension can be given as follows: • Remove the plunger from the barrel of a 2 ounce (60 mL) catheter-tip syringe. Throw away the plunger. Webb26 juni 2024 · My son takes omeprazole in a GJ tube. We dissolve 20mg in about 5ml of sodium bicarbonate solution. Give it around an hour to dissolve. To make the sodium bicarbonate solution mix a quarter tsp of baking soda in 50 ml of water. If administration through an enteral feeding tube can not be avoided, the solid dosage form (i.e., tablet) should be crushed into a fine powder and mixed in 30 mL of water.
